FISCAL NOTE
This bill contains an appropriation of $50,000 from the GENERAL FUND to the Legislative Service Office. This appropriation is effective immediately.
DETAIL OF APPROPRIATION
Agency #: 201 Agency Name: Legislative Service Office
Unit: 0101 Administration
EXPENDITURE BY SERIES AND YEAR FY 2014 FY 2015 FY 2016
0100 Personnel/Benefit Costs $2,400 $4,800 $4,800
0200 Supportive Services Costs $6,700 $13,400 $13,400
Total Expenditure Per Year: $9,100 $18,200 $18,200
Grand Total Expenditure: $45,500
Total Appropriated to Agency: $50,000
Total Appropriated by Fund
GENERAL FUND : $50,000
Description of appropriation:
This appropriation will be expended to provide salary, travel and per diem to the 4 legislative committee members. The appropriation will also be expended to provide travel and per diem expenses for committee members who are not legislators and are not state employees. The above estimate assumes 2 meeting days taking place in FY 2014 and 4 meeting days each in FY 2015 and FY 2016.

Source of revenue increase (decrease):
Distribution of $125,000,000 in coal lease bonus revenues to the Merit Career-Technical Education Student Scholarship Endowment Account and $50,000 in coal lease bonus revenues to the General Fund in repayment of the appropriation.
Assumptions:
A total of $125,050,000 of coal lease bonus revenues in FY 2015 would be diverted from the School Capital Construction Account to the new endowment account and to the General Fund in repayment of the appropriation.
The above estimate is based on January 2014 CREG projections.
Any additional fiscal or personnel impact is not determinable due to insufficient time to complete the fiscal note process.
